Civil litigation lawyers in Clearwater handle disputes that do not involve criminal charges. These cases often proceed in the Sixth Judicial Circuit Court in Pinellas County. Florida law sets strict deadlines for filing claims, such as the four-year statute of limitations for breach of contract under Florida Statutes Section 95.11.

What Does a Civil Litigation Lawyer in Clearwater Cost?

Civil litigation lawyers in Florida typically charge by the hour, with rates ranging from 200 to 500 dollars per hour depending on experience and case complexity. Some lawyers offer flat fees for simple matters or contingency fees for personal injury cases. Court filing fees and expert witness costs add to the total expense. Frequently Asked Questions

What types of cases does a civil litigation lawyer handle in Clearwater?
Civil litigation lawyers handle contract disputes, property disputes, personal injury claims, and business conflicts. In Clearwater, many cases involve real estate issues due to the local housing market. They also represent clients in mediation and arbitration.
How long do I have to file a civil lawsuit in Florida?
Florida law sets different time limits for different claims. For example, you have four years to file a breach of contract claim under Florida Statutes Section 95.11. For personal injury, the limit is generally two years from the date of the injury.
